This major project will transform Alfred Road Reserve in Werribee into a vibrant, multi-use community sporting hub as outlined in the council’s adopted master plan. With an array of diverse active and passive recreation opportunities, the revitalized 20-hectare reserve will provide an exciting new destination for healthy lifestyles and community connections.
Key features to be implemented include a main cricket oval with multi-use fields for sports like cricket, Australian rules football and soccer. New netball courts, cricket practice nets, a 1.5km circuit walking/running loop, outdoor fitness zones, play spaces and landscaped environment areas will encourage outdoor exercise for all ages.
The development will also deliver important amenities like a pavilion with changerooms and community rooms, car parking, and potentially an indoor cricket training facility (subject to funding). Priority has been placed on sustainable design, accessibility, and partnering with local sporting clubs and organizations to activate the space.
